#246587 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#246587 is composed of 14.1% red, 39.6%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.3% cyan, 25.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 200.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.9% and a lightness of 33.5%. #246587 color hex could be obtained by blending #48caff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#246587

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03080b is the darkest color, while #fbf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#246587

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#525759 is the less saturated color, while #036fa8 is the most saturated one.
